Which term defines the ability to perceive marketplace needs and what an organization must do to satisfy them?

The term that defines the ability to perceive marketplace needs and understand what an organization must do to satisfy them is vision. In the context of management and organizational success, having a clear vision is crucial because it allows leaders to identify opportunities and challenges within the marketplace. A well-defined vision guides decision-making and strategic planning, ensuring that the organization aligns its resources and actions with the needs of its customers and the overall goals of the business.

While insight refers to the understanding gained from analyzing data or experiences, and perspective relates to how one views or interprets situations, it is vision that encompasses a forward-looking approach to understanding market dynamics. Strategy, on the other hand, focuses on the specific plans and methods an organization employs to achieve its objectives, which is informed by the vision but does not directly reflect the capability to perceive marketplace needs. Thus, the question centers on the foundational ability to grasp what is necessary for organizational success, making vision the correct response.
